Negroni
This classic cocktail has a bite! Made with equal parts gin, Campari, and vermouth, this Negroni cocktail comes together quickly and easily.

Ingredients
- 1 oz gin 30mL
- 1 oz campari 30mL
- 1 oz sweet vermouth 30mL
- orange peel
Instructions
- Add gin, Campari, and vermouth in a lowball with ice. Stir until chilled.
- Flame the orange peel over the glass.
- Wipe the rim with the orange peel, drop in and drink.

Notes
- You can juice the orange and add a splash of the orange juice for a little sweetness to temper this drink.
- When cutting the orange peel, make sure there is as little pith as possible as it’ll taste bitter.
- If you’re not confident that you’ll slice a thin orange peel with a knife, you can use a vegetable peeler.
- To help your drink stay cold longer, you can place your glasses in the freezer beforehand. If you didn’t put the glasses in the freezer early enough, you can also fill the glasses with some water and place them in the freezer while preparing to make the drink for a quick chill.
- Feel free to double or triple the Negroni recipe, just be sure to use a larger glass to mix your ingredients.
